Output 93e8ac1d0a9931b1159180590fedfb7b28b3228cc12d303bbe516ef6ce6b6ed6:0

value
606328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3c2bcc32f6f45cf60b28d98b47993f1ff4e9feb OP_EQUAL
address
3KY6yYE7we5EBm64miyyADHb2EjHYi7wuJ
transaction
93e8ac1d0a9931b1159180590fedfb7b28b3228cc12d303bbe516ef6ce6b6ed6
spent
true